#630481 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#630481 is composed of 38.8% red, 1.6%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.3% cyan, 96.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 285.6 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 26.1%. #630481 color hex could be obtained by blending #c608ff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#630481

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b000f is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#630481

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434144 is the less saturated color, while #630481 is the most saturated one.
